County Bridge O-10 closed Friday, Jan. 30

Bridge to remain closed through May 2016

 

ASBURY PARK, NJ – County Bridge O-10 on Sunset Avenue over Deal Lake was closed today and will remain closed through May 2016.

“Monmouth County is replacing the bridge on Sunset Avenue that crosses over Deal Lake,” said Freeholder Thomas A. Arnone, liaison to the Department of Public Works and Engineering. “This is an important project and now all the pieces are in place so we are moving forward.”

This week, the County’s Public Works division staff and the contractor, Kyle Conti Construction of Hillsborough, NJ, have been mobilizing resources and setting detour signs in place week in the area of the bridge that connects Asbury Park and Ocean Township.

“Motorists should expect travel delays in the area throughout the bridge replacement project,” said Arnone.

All traffic will be detoured during the construction period. Signs are posted.

Two public meetings were held on Thursday to review the project and present the project schedule.
To learn more about this project and see the information that was presented at the two identical meetings, visit the County website at www.visitmonmouth.com.

The cost of construction is approximately $7,444,447. The project is being federally funded.
